I'm going to paint the nasty pine doors in our house. They're beyond staining or trying to treat nicely. All our skirting boards and door frames are currently proper white but I don't want that on the doors. Would prefer something off whitey antiquey type colour.

Am I misled?

Or just very boring?

Can you recommend one you used?

I have done mine mostly "normal" white - dh hates it when I paint them a different colour! Will you paint the skirtings and door frames to match - think it might look odd if you didn't unless the doors were a lot different...

Where mine are not white I have used F&B off-whites but have also done the skirtings and frames the same...

F&B is brilliant - never want to use anything else again (except maybe Dulux kitchen and bathroom in those rooms). Doesn't stink, and really looks expensive. Really nice to paint with too - goes on like a dream. Actually think this works out good value as in this life you get what you pay for. Also can get it in small tins.
Recently painted front door a lovely F&B grey (exterior eggshell) and have had so many compliments.
